Tufts University recently released the updated Food Compass, a nutrient profiling system to help consumers and policymakers determine the healthfulness of certain foods. You can read the full study here, (a subscription to Nature is required) read the brief overview here, or see a detailed list of the food rankings here

Dr. Tony Hampton joins me in this episode to discuss some of the shocking and inaccurate results of the Food Compass. Spoiler alert: Cheerios scored a 94 out of 100 while beef only scored a 24.

Dr. Hampton is a board certified obesity specialist, Certified Physician Executive, researcher and author. His goal is to empower his patients with knowledge in order to improve their health conditions. 

Like me, Dr. Hampton is passionate about the necessity of meat in a healthy diet, and takes issue with how animal-based foods are often vilified in studies like the Food Compass.

Guides like this are troubling because they serve as reference points for school lunches, food policy, and government programs like SNAP.  They claim to be intended for healthy populations but the sad fact is that many Americans are not metabolically healthy.
